Why it stands out
The 2025 Kia K4 stands out as Kia’s new compact sedan with a fresh name and a new look, and it is positioned as a value-focused alternative in a crowded class. Its appeal starts with an impressive suite of standard tech, attractive features, and an affordable price tag, while also building on the Forte’s practical strengths, especially cargo space. It is also described as offering more passenger space and more cargo space, which helps give it a more useful feel than a basic small sedan.
That practicality comes with some tradeoffs. The 2025 Kia K4 is still not quite as satisfying to drive as the segment leader, and its powertrains are described as underwhelming. Even so, its combination of excellent cargo space, impressive tech features, and a starting price hovering around $22,000 makes it an appealing choice for shoppers who want a compact sedan that emphasizes value and everyday usefulness.

I think this cars value is good for the price. It has its cons but the pros outweigh the cons by a lot! The visibility is something you get used to. It is a compact sedan so I’m am driving a lot lower than I’m used too. The seats are manual meaning there’s levers you pull to adjust it not buttons. The trunk space is 10/10. Infotainment system 10/10 works very fast. Car feels great! It’s a nice ride! I’d recommended it as a first car! If you’re a student and it’ll only be you driving it. It isn’t a family car the back seats aren’t very spacious. If your going to and from work maybe doing a few road trips by yourself or with someone else I’d, you don’t care about speed or acceleration just leasure and getting from point A to point B I recommend it.

What should I look for when buying a used 2025 Kia K4?
Accident-free inventory is excellent at 90.3% — clean inventory, standard diligence applies.
You should still run a history report and prioritize a pre-purchase inspection, especially if you are considering a higher-mileage example or a car with optional equipment. Focus on overall condition, interior wear, and whether the features you want are actually present on the trim you are looking at.
Key things to evaluate:
- Trim level: The K4 ranges from the LX through the LXS, EX, GT-Line, and GT-Line Turbo. Lower trims lean more basic inside, while EX and above add a 4-inch touchscreen controller between the gauge cluster and infotainment display, and GT-Line trims get a different steering wheel and a more upscale feel.
- Powertrain: The standard 2.0-liter four-cylinder makes 147 horsepower and 132 pound-feet of torque with a CVT, while the GT-Line Turbo uses a 1.6-liter turbocharged four-cylinder with 190 hp and 195 lb-ft paired with an eight-speed automatic. The non-Turbo setup is tuned for efficiency and commuting, not excitement.
- Safety package: Every K4 includes lane-keeping assist, lane-following assist, driver attention warning, haptic steering-wheel warnings, forward collision warning and assistance with car/pedestrian/cyclist detection, and adaptive cruise control with stop and go. Blind-spot warning, rear cross-traffic alert, surround-view monitor, blind-spot view monitor, and Highway Drive Assist 2 are available on higher-spec or optioned versions.
- Infotainment: Every K4 comes with a 12.3-inch touchscreen, four USB-C ports, w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, and wireless charging on the higher trims discussed in the data. The GT-Line and GT-Line Turbo also add Kia’s navigation system with Google Points of Interest search and an AI Assistant.
- Fuel efficiency: The 2.0-liter engine is rated at 30 mpg city, 40 highway, and 34 combined, while the turbocharged version is rated at 26/36/29.
Which 2025 Kia K4 trim should I buy?
The 2025 Kia K4 is offered in 5 trim levels: LX, LXS, EX, GT-Line, and GT-Line Turbo.
Here's the short version:
- LX: This is the entry point if you want the lowest price and the core K4 experience. It still gets the big 12.3-inch touchscreen, four USB-C ports, and the standard safety suite, so you are not giving up the essentials.
- LXS: This is the trim to watch if you want a step up from the base car without chasing extras. It keeps the value-first formula intact while staying close to the lower end of the price range.
- EX: This is the best-value trim if you want a more polished cabin and a bit more convenience. It adds the 4-inch touchscreen controller between the gauge cluster and infotainment display, which makes the interior feel more upscale.
- GT-Line: This is the right pick if you want the sportier look and the richer tech experience. It adds the two-tone, three-spoke steering wheel, wireless phone projection, wireless charging, Kia navigation with Google Points of Interest search, and the AI Assistant.
- GT-Line Turbo: This is the one to buy if you want the strongest performance and the most complete feature set. It swaps in the 1.6-liter turbo engine, the eight-speed automatic, and adds the more premium equipment discussed in the data, including the Harman Kardon audio system and available Technology Package content.
The safety package is standard across the lineup, but blind-spot warning, rear cross-traffic alert, surround-view monitor, blind-spot view monitor, and Highway Drive Assist 2 are reserved for higher-spec or optioned versions.

Is the 2025 Kia K4 safe?
It earns a 8/10 safety score from our experts.
The K4 has not yet been crash-tested by either NHTSA or IIHS, so there are no official crash ratings to cite yet. Even so, it comes with a lengthy standard safety list that includes lane-keeping assist, lane-following assist, driver attention warning, haptic steering-wheel warnings, forward collision warning and assistance with car/pedestrian/cyclist detection, and adaptive cruise control with stop and go.
You can also add blind-spot warning, rear cross-traffic alert, surround-view monitor, blind-spot view monitor, and Highway Drive Assist 2 on higher-spec versions. The main caveat is that some of the more desirable driver-assistance features are not standard, so you will want to verify equipment carefully on any used example.
